Twitter discussions between some of your favorite artists can be very entertaining, but what if one of your favorite bands happened to interact with the leader of the free world.
Black Keys fans found out just that recently when President Barack Obama responded to an #AskPOTUS question.
“@POTUS: was listening to outkast/liberation and the black keys/lonely boy this morning.” Can we use Air Force One for our upcoming gigs?
— The Black Keys (@theblackkeys) July 1, 2015
It's not mine; just a loaner. Maybe you can come play at the White House sometime instead? https://t.co/srZKB6plzz
— President Obama (@POTUS) July 2, 2015
You read that right: President Obama just invited The Black Keys over to jam. We only hope that he and every president forward will just start at-replying random musicians like this from now on.
